Ingredients

1 1/2 cups uncooked white rice
1 red chili pepper , fresh , seeded and finely diced
1 cup red chili sauce
2 cups chicken broth
4 garlic cloves , peeled and crushed
1/2 small onion , peeled and finely diced
1 tablespoon oil or 1 tablespoon lard

Instructions

1.Rinse the rice in a fine mesh strainer before cooking and set aside.
2.Heat the oil or lard in a large skillet or pot over medium heat.
3.Add the onion and garlic and cook, stirring often, until softened and lightly browned, about 5 minutes.
4.Add the diced chili pepper and cook for 1-2 minutes, until softened.
5.Stir in the red chili sauce and chicken broth, and bring to a boil.
6.Stir in the rinsed rice and reduce heat to low.
7.Cover the pot with a tight-fitting lid and simmer until the rice is tender and the liquid is absorbed, 18-20 minutes.
8.Remove from heat and let stand, covered, for 5 minutes.
9.Fluff the rice with a fork before serving.

HEALTH & BENEFITS

The chili peppers used in this dish contain capsaicin, a compound that has been shown to aid in pain relief, boost metabolism, and reduce inflammation.
Additionally, the garlic and onion used in the recipe have been linked to numerous health benefits, including improved heart health and immunity.
